How to count strings and integers from an array of strings in C

#include <stdio.h>
#include <ctype.h>

void count_strings_and_integers(char *arr[], int size, int *totalintegers, int *totalstrings) {
    for (int i = 0; i < size; i++) {
        int is_digit = 1;
        for (int j = 0; arr[i][j] != '\0'; j++) {
            if (!isdigit(arr[i][j])) {
                is_digit = 0;
                break;
            }
        }
        
        if (is_digit) {
            (*totalintegers)++;
        } else {
            (*totalstrings)++;
        }
    }
}

int main() {
    char *arr[] = {"2", "99", "java", "34", "c++", "7", "python", "c", "890", "c#", "go"};
    int size = sizeof(arr) / sizeof(arr[0]);
    int totalintegers = 0, totalstrings = 0;
    
    count_strings_and_integers(arr, size, &totalintegers, &totalstrings);
    
    printf("%d\n", totalintegers);
    printf("%d\n", totalstrings);
    
    return 0;
}




/*
run:

5
6

*/
